Description: 
Beja is a city and a municipality in Portugal with a total area of 1,147.1 kmĀ² and a total population of 34,970 inhabitants in the municipality. Situated on a hill, commanding a strategic position over the vast plains of the Baixo Alentejo, Beja was already an important place in the antiquity. A castle on top of the hill can be seen from afar and dominates the town.
